Hypothalamic leptin receptor knockdown attenuates the adipose redistribution-associated with unilateral iWAT injection of Rec2-Cre in male PTEN flox mice. (A) Experimental design. (B) Hypothalamic Lepr expression. (C) iWAT weight at sacrifice. (D) Ratio of Rec2-treated iWAT to the untreated contralateral iWAT. (E) Relative mRNA expression of leptin in iWAT. (F) Ratio of leptin mRNA between Rec2-treated iWAT and untreated contralateral iWAT. Data are means ± SEM. n = 6–7 per group for body weight and tissue weight data. n = 4–6 for qPCR data. *P < 0.05, **P < 0.01, ***P < 0.001.

Journal: Molecular Metabolism

Article Title: Adipose PTEN regulates adult adipose tissue homeostasis and redistribution via a PTEN-leptin-sympathetic loop

doi: 10.1016/j.molmet.2019.09.008

Figure Lengend Snippet: Hypothalamic leptin receptor knockdown attenuates the adipose redistribution-associated with unilateral iWAT injection of Rec2-Cre in male PTEN flox mice. (A) Experimental design. (B) Hypothalamic Lepr expression. (C) iWAT weight at sacrifice. (D) Ratio of Rec2-treated iWAT to the untreated contralateral iWAT. (E) Relative mRNA expression of leptin in iWAT. (F) Ratio of leptin mRNA between Rec2-treated iWAT and untreated contralateral iWAT. Data are means ± SEM. n = 6–7 per group for body weight and tissue weight data. n = 4–6 for qPCR data. *P < 0.05, **P < 0.01, ***P < 0.001.

Article Snippet: To select the most effective microRNA, the miR-Lepr expressing plasmids were co-transfected with a LepR expression plasmid (Lepr, MR226855, ORIGENE) to HEK293T cells.

PYY(3 – 36) and Ex4 in combination increases leptin sensitivity and increases the concentration of circulating soluble leptin receptor. A-D) Accumulated food intake (kcal) and body weight change (g) 4h (A, B) and 20h (C, D) after leptin injection(5 mg/kg) at treatment day 10.E) Plasma leptin concentration (pM) at day 15, F: Plasma concentration of soluble leptin receptor (SLR) at day 15, and G: Hepatic Lepra expression at day 15. Data are expressed as means ± SEM, n = 12. Statistical significance was assessed by one-way ANOVA (E) or by two-way ANOVA followed (F and G). In both cases, ANOVA test's were followed Tukey's multiple comparisons test. In case of A-D, test of significance was restricted to comparing within group effects (vehicle and leptin treatment). *p < 0.05, **p < 0.01, and ***p < 0.001.

Journal: Heliyon

Article Title: Improved leptin sensitivity and increased soluble leptin receptor concentrations may underlie the additive effects of combining PYY [ [1] , [2] , [3] , [4] , [5] , [6] , [7] , [8] , [9] , [10] , [11] , [12] , [13] , [14] , [15] , [16] , [17] , [18] , [19] , [20] , [21] , [22] , [23] , [24] , [25] , [26] , [27] , [28] , [29] , [30] , [31] , [32] , [33] , [34] ] and exendin-4 on body weight lowering in diet-induced obese mice

doi: 10.1016/j.heliyon.2024.e32009

Figure Lengend Snippet: PYY(3 – 36) and Ex4 in combination increases leptin sensitivity and increases the concentration of circulating soluble leptin receptor. A-D) Accumulated food intake (kcal) and body weight change (g) 4h (A, B) and 20h (C, D) after leptin injection(5 mg/kg) at treatment day 10.E) Plasma leptin concentration (pM) at day 15, F: Plasma concentration of soluble leptin receptor (SLR) at day 15, and G: Hepatic Lepra expression at day 15. Data are expressed as means ± SEM, n = 12. Statistical significance was assessed by one-way ANOVA (E) or by two-way ANOVA followed (F and G). In both cases, ANOVA test's were followed Tukey's multiple comparisons test. In case of A-D, test of significance was restricted to comparing within group effects (vehicle and leptin treatment). *p < 0.05, **p < 0.01, and ***p < 0.001.

Article Snippet: Soluble leptin receptor was analysed by a mouse leptin receptor picokine ELISA kit (BOSTER biological technology, Cat # EK0440).

Diabetic Lepr db/db mice ( db/db ) and non-diabetic Lepr db/+ mice ( db/+ ) were killed and their pancreas, spleen and duodenal loop were dissected and fixed in paraformaldehyde solution (4%) overnight at 4°C. A–D, HIF1α expression in 10 week-old male db/db mice (n = 2; blood glucose = 25.4 and 24.1 mmol/l; body weight = 45 and 44 g) and non-diabetic db/+ mice (n = 2; blood glucose = 6.3 and 7.9 mmol/l, n = 2; body weight = 23 and 26 g). E–H, corresponding images with merged HIF1α (red) and Hoechst 33342 (blue) nuclear staining. White arrows, HIF1α-positive islet cell nuclei (purple on merged images). Bar scale = 50 µm. are representative for two animals of each kind. I–T, pimonidazole protein-adducts in 26 week-old male and female db/db mice (M–T) (n = 3; blood glucose = 25.3±0.9 mmol/l; body weight = 54±3 g) and non-diabetic db/+ mice (I–L) (n = 3; blood glucose = 6.6±0.3 mmol/l; body weight = 28±0.9 g) injected with pimonidazole (60 mg/kg) 24 h before death (brown 3,3′-diaminobenzidine precipitate). Black arrows, cells with higher pimonidazole-protein adduct intensity. Bar scale = 50 µm. are representative for two animals of each kind. U–X, immunodetection of HIF1α and pimonidazole-protein adducts in the duodenal mucosa of db/+ or db/db mice.

Journal: PLoS ONE

Article Title: Glucose-Induced O 2 Consumption Activates Hypoxia Inducible Factors 1 and 2 in Rat Insulin-Secreting Pancreatic Beta-Cells

doi: 10.1371/journal.pone.0029807

Figure Lengend Snippet: Diabetic Lepr db/db mice ( db/db ) and non-diabetic Lepr db/+ mice ( db/+ ) were killed and their pancreas, spleen and duodenal loop were dissected and fixed in paraformaldehyde solution (4%) overnight at 4°C. A–D, HIF1α expression in 10 week-old male db/db mice (n = 2; blood glucose = 25.4 and 24.1 mmol/l; body weight = 45 and 44 g) and non-diabetic db/+ mice (n = 2; blood glucose = 6.3 and 7.9 mmol/l, n = 2; body weight = 23 and 26 g). E–H, corresponding images with merged HIF1α (red) and Hoechst 33342 (blue) nuclear staining. White arrows, HIF1α-positive islet cell nuclei (purple on merged images). Bar scale = 50 µm. are representative for two animals of each kind. I–T, pimonidazole protein-adducts in 26 week-old male and female db/db mice (M–T) (n = 3; blood glucose = 25.3±0.9 mmol/l; body weight = 54±3 g) and non-diabetic db/+ mice (I–L) (n = 3; blood glucose = 6.6±0.3 mmol/l; body weight = 28±0.9 g) injected with pimonidazole (60 mg/kg) 24 h before death (brown 3,3′-diaminobenzidine precipitate). Black arrows, cells with higher pimonidazole-protein adduct intensity. Bar scale = 50 µm. are representative for two animals of each kind. U–X, immunodetection of HIF1α and pimonidazole-protein adducts in the duodenal mucosa of db/+ or db/db mice.

Article Snippet: Lepr db/db and Lepr db/+ mice on a C57BL/KSJ background were from Janvier (Le Genest-Saint-Isle, France) or from the animal facility of the Garvan Institute.
